Microsoft开发的Windows是目前世界上用户最多,且兼容性最强的操作系统。最早的Windows操作系统从1985年就推出了,当时推出的操作系统windows1.0是基于DOS内核的操作系统。现在小编给大家带来的教程是:项目经理分享使用庞大的代码构建Windows的方法。
一、Windows操作系统
想必不需要小编多说,大家都应该知道Windows是一个非常庞大的操作系统,它包含了大量的软件库,在过去几年的时间里面,微软负责开发的Windows以及设备集团一直在尝试将所有的开发流程通通整合在一起,他们拥抱了Git版本控制系统,但是同一时间也采用了微软自己的VisualStudioTeamServices(英文简称:VSTS,由微软开发的一套具有高生产力、高集成性、可扩展的生命周期开发工具),集成了源码控制、工作项跟踪,整合、测试以及部署等等,Git库就托管在VSTS里面。
二、Windows核心库
另外一个方面,Windows的核心库包含了超过270Gb的源文件,参与开发的工程师已经超过4000人,在任何时候有大约400名工程师在上面工作。在这里大家都需要注意一点,那就是Windows的核心库是最大的Git(一款免费、开源的分布式版本控制系统,用于敏捷高效地处理任何或小或大的项目)库,但是Windows以及设备集团还有其他的软件库,整一个集团有大约6,000个Git库。
VSTS项目经理,也就是MartinWoodward以去年9月的时候释出的Windows10FallCreatorsUpdate(1709)介绍说,这一个版本包含了大约400万个commits,50万个pullrequests,每一个pullrequest所代表的意思就是新的特性又或者是bug修正,大家可以发现它现在有已经超过1000万个工作项目。
小编总结:
今天的教程,小编就已经介绍完毕了。从最初的windows1.0到大家熟知的windows3.1、windows3.2、windows95、NT、97、98、2000、Me、XP、Server、Vista、Windows7,windows8、windows8.1以及windows10各种版本的持续更新,微软一直在尽力于Windows操作的开发和完善。